Street with historic and traditional houses and restaurant sign City Appenzell Switzerland


Size: 4295px × 2856px
Location: switzerland
Photo credit: © LOETSCHER CHLAUS / Alamy / Afripics
License: Licensed
Model Released: No

Keywords: appe, appenzell, architecture, city, historic, houses, loetscher, lotscher, restaurant, sign, street, swiss, traditional, travel